What is a 12V 10Ah Lithium Battery and How Does It Work?
A 12V 10Ah lithium battery is a rechargeable energy storage device that supplies 12 volts of electrical power with a capacity of 10 ampere-hours. This capacity indicates how much energy the battery can provide over a specific time.
The National Renewable Energy Laboratory defines lithium batteries as “high-energy density batteries that use lithium as a key component in their electrodes.” These batteries are known for their lightweight and high efficiency compared to other battery types.
The 12V 10Ah lithium battery typically consists of lithium-ion cells that store energy chemically. When connected to a load, the cells release electrons, providing power. The ampere-hour rating indicates that the battery can deliver 10 amps of current for one hour or 5 amps for two hours.
According to the U.S. Department of Energy, lithium batteries have a longer life cycle and can often exceed 2000 charge-discharge cycles, which is significantly higher than traditional lead-acid batteries.
Various factors contribute to the popularity of 12V 10Ah lithium batteries. They are lighter, have faster charging times, and offer higher efficiency. Additionally, they produce less waste compared to lead-acid options.

How Do 12V 10Ah Lithium Batteries Benefit Deep Cycle Applications?
12V 10Ah lithium batteries benefit deep cycle applications by providing high energy density, lightweight design, efficient charging, long cycle life, and minimal maintenance.
High energy density: Lithium batteries store more energy in less space compared to traditional lead-acid batteries. This results in a more powerful battery with reduced weight. A study conducted by the U.S. Department of Energy (EERE, 2020) noted that lithium-ion batteries can achieve energy densities of 150-250 Wh/kg.
Lightweight design: The lightweight nature of lithium batteries enhances portability and reduces overall system weight. For instance, a 12V 10Ah lithium battery often weighs around 3-5 kg, while a comparable lead-acid battery may weigh over 12 kg. This weight difference is significant for applications like RVs and electric bicycles.
Efficient charging: Lithium batteries charge faster and can handle deeper discharges. They typically offer a charge efficiency of 95%, compared to around 80% for lead-acid batteries. This means reduced downtime during charging periods, essential for application scenarios that require timely power replenishment.
Long cycle life: Lithium batteries have a longer lifespan than lead-acid batteries. A 12V 10Ah lithium battery can endure up to 2,000-5,000 charge cycles, while lead-acid batteries often last only 300-1,000 cycles. This durability translates to lower replacement costs and decreased environmental waste over time.
Minimal maintenance: Unlike lead-acid batteries, lithium batteries require little to no maintenance. They do not need regular water refilling or specific storage conditions. This ease of maintenance allows users to focus on their applications rather than battery upkeep.
These benefits make 12V 10Ah lithium batteries particularly suitable for deep cycle applications, including renewable energy storage systems, marine use, and electric vehicles.
What Makes the Performance of 12V 10Ah Lithium Batteries Superior to Other Battery Types?
The performance of 12V 10Ah lithium batteries is superior to other battery types due to their higher energy density, longer lifespan, faster charging time, and reduced weight.
- Higher energy density
- Longer lifespan
- Faster charging time
- Reduced weight
- Lower self-discharge rate
- Enhanced temperature tolerance
- Eco-friendly materials
The advantages listed create a compelling case for the use of 12V 10Ah lithium batteries, particularly in applications where efficiency and longevity are essential.
-
Higher Energy Density: Higher energy density means that 12V 10Ah lithium batteries can store more energy in a smaller volume compared to other types, such as lead-acid batteries. For instance, lithium batteries can achieve energy densities ranging from 150 to 250 Wh/kg, whereas lead-acid batteries typically range from 30 to 50 Wh/kg. This makes lithium batteries ideal for applications like electric vehicles and portable electronics, where space is limited.
-
Longer Lifespan: The lifespan of 12V 10Ah lithium batteries is significantly longer than that of other battery types. They typically last for 2000 to 5000 charge cycles, depending on usage and charging practices. Lead-acid batteries, by contrast, may only last for 300 to 800 cycles. This longevity reduces replacement costs over time, providing greater value to users. Research by the Department of Energy (DOE, 2021) underscores the low cycle degradation rates associated with lithium battery technologies.
-
Faster Charging Time: 12V 10Ah lithium batteries charge much faster compared to lead-acid or nickel-cadmium batteries. A typical lithium battery can reach an 80% charge in about one hour, while lead-acid batteries may take several hours. This advantage is crucial in applications that require quick turnarounds, such as in electric motorcycles or power tools.
-
Reduced Weight: These batteries are significantly lighter than lead-acid batteries. A 12V 10Ah lithium battery typically weighs around 2.5 to 3.5 kg, while its lead-acid counterpart can weigh upwards of 10 kg. This weight reduction results in better performance in mobile applications, enhancing fuel efficiency and ease of handling.
-
Lower Self-Discharge Rate: Lithium batteries exhibit a lower self-discharge rate compared to other types. They retain about 90-95% of their charge after several months of storage, while lead-acid batteries might lose about 20% in the same period. This characteristic is advantageous for devices that are not used frequently, as less frequent recharging is required.

How Can You Choose the Right 12V 10Ah Lithium Battery for Longevity and Reliability?
To choose the right 12V 10Ah lithium battery for longevity and reliability, focus on battery chemistry, discharge rate, cycle life, and brand reputation.
Battery chemistry: Lithium batteries can vary in chemistry, notably lithium iron phosphate (LiFePO4) and lithium-ion. LiFePO4 offers enhanced thermal stability and safety, making it suitable for applications needing reliability in fluctuating temperatures. According to a study by Goodenough et al. (2018), LiFePO4 batteries outperform other lithium types in longevity and endurance under high temperatures.
Discharge rate: The discharge rate, measured in C-rates, indicates how quickly a battery can release energy. A lower C-rate signifies a slower discharge, which is less stressful on the battery and enhances its lifespan. For instance, a 10Ah battery with a 0.5C discharge rate can provide 5A of current. It’s advisable to choose batteries with a discharge rating that matches your specific needs to prolong battery life.
Cycle life: The cycle life indicates how many charging and discharging cycles a battery can undergo before its capacity diminishes significantly. High-quality 12V 10Ah lithium batteries should offer over 2000 cycles at 80% depth of discharge, as suggested by research from M. R. H. Al-Mahmood et al. (2020). Longer cycle life contributes to cost-effectiveness over time.

What Maintenance Practices Can Help Extend the Life of Your 12V 10Ah Lithium Battery?
To extend the life of your 12V 10Ah lithium battery, you can follow specific maintenance practices. These practices help optimize battery performance and longevity.
- Regularly check the battery voltage.
- Avoid deep discharging.
- Maintain optimal charging conditions.
- Store the battery properly when not in use.
- Keep the terminals clean and free of corrosion.
- Monitor temperature conditions.
- Use the battery in accordance with manufacturer specifications.
Implementing these practices can significantly improve the lifespan of your battery. Now, let’s delve into each maintenance practice in detail.
-
Regularly Check the Battery Voltage: Regularly checking the battery voltage involves monitoring its state of charge. A lithium battery typically operates best between 10.5V and 14.6V. Consistent voltage checks help prevent overcharging and undercharging, which can degrade the battery over time. A study by the Battery University suggests that lithium batteries last longer when they operate within their ideal voltage range.
-
Avoid Deep Discharging: Avoiding deep discharging means not allowing the battery to fall below a certain voltage level, typically 10.5V for lithium batteries. Deep discharges can lead to reduced capacity and cycle life. According to research conducted by the Clean Energy Institute, consistently maintaining a charge above 20% can extend battery life by 300%.
-
Maintain Optimal Charging Conditions: Maintaining optimal charging conditions includes using appropriate chargers and ensuring that the charging environment is neither too hot nor too cold. Lithium batteries charge best at temperatures of 0°C to 45°C (32°F to 113°F). Not adhering to these conditions can lead to battery damage. Data from the International Energy Agency supports that controlled charging increases the battery’s discharge cycle significantly.
-
Store the Battery Properly When Not in Use: Storing the battery properly means keeping it in a cool, dry environment with a charge level of about 50%. Long-term storage at extreme temperatures or with a full discharge can damage the battery’s internal cells. The U.S. Department of Energy recommends checking the battery every few months to ensure it doesn’t fall below the advised voltage.
-
Keep the Terminals Clean and Free of Corrosion: Keeping the terminals clean involves regularly inspecting and cleaning the terminals to avoid corrosion, ensuring good connectivity. Corroded terminals can lead to poor performance or even battery failure. Proper techniques include using a mixture of baking soda and water to clean the terminals, as suggested by sources like the American Chemical Society.
